My master bedroom closet, which is on the outside wall of our villa in Jumeirah, has started to get a faint damp smell, especially when I open it in the morning. I noticed a few tiny black spots on a leather bag I stored in there last week. With the humidity rising again, I’m worried it’s going to get much worse. What’s the most effective way to prevent mold from growing in a closet here in Dubai?

Based on your description of a damp smell and visible spots on your leather bag in a Jumeirah villa, this is a classic presentation of a potential mold issue, likely driven by Dubai's high ambient humidity and condensation from temperature differentials. The exterior wall location is a significant risk factor, as it can be subject to thermal bridging, where the outside heat meets the cool, air-conditioned interior, leading to condensation within the wall cavity or on the inner surface.

The most effective prevention strategy is moisture control. First, improve air circulation within the closet. Avoid overpacking items and leave space between them and the walls. Consider leaving the closet door ajar for a few hours each day to allow room air to circulate. A small, battery-operated dehumidifier or moisture absorber (like silica gel packs) placed inside can help, but this is a temporary measure.

For a permanent solution, you must address the root cause. Ensure your AC system is properly sized and maintained; it is your primary dehumidification tool. Check that the AC vent in your bedroom is not blocked and is directing air flow appropriately. Inspect the exterior wall for any cracks or compromised seals that could allow humid air infiltration. It is also crucial to verify that there are no concealed plumbing leaks within that wall.
